Princess Leia, Hoth Commander(Bounty Hunters)
Commander EffectWhenever a non-Unique ally would be defeated, with a save of 16, it instead immediately returns to play with full Hit Points
Analysis- Allies must be Non-Unique
- Applies to any Allies (Rebels, New Republic if in NR squad or Fringe)
- Returns in original starting area
- If unit has used Force Points, they return with only amount they had originally used

{Barzillai} It's often hard to choose which Princess Leia you want to use in a squad, most of them are pretty good and Princess Leia, Hoth Commander is one of the best. Her CE is best used in high point value games when you are playing a large number of non-uniques. (in contrast, the A&E Princess Leia's CE works better at lower point totals and is somewhat diluted as the point total increases.)
Compare the effect of Leia, Hoth Commander's CE to the various Reserves abilities - with Reserves you usually have a 5% chance of getting 20 points of characters each round, but Leia's effect has a 25% chance of working, so in a typical game you'll get a lot more points of "free" characters from Leia Hoth Commander than from, say, a Rodian Black Sun Vigo. Also, since your opponent gets points for killing Reserves, they can be as much a liability as an asset in DCI games. But Leia's CE does not give your opponent extra scoring opportunities - on the contrary, she effectively steals earned points back from your opponent! (No points are scored if the character does not stay defeated but returns to play.)
I've found she works very well with swarms of Wookiee Freedom Fighters, since they are quickly able to re-enter combat from the starting area, and actually benefit from the move since they are usually adjacent to an enemy when they are defeated. Others use her with melee swarms and the Ithorian Commander - especially Human Force Adepts, who are more apt to return since they can spend their Force points to reroll the save (44% chance of returning). And of course, the Felucian Warrior on Rancor represents another excellent non-unique Force user who can benefit from this CE... nobody wants to see one of those coming back at full strength! Give it Force Spirit (from a defeated Obi-Wan or Yoda) and suddenly it's rerolling its save twice, for a 58% chance of coming back!!
